Q: Is 3,300,124 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 3,300,124 is a composite number.

Why is 3,300,124 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 3,300,124 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 263 526 1,052 3,137 6,274 12,548 825,031 1,650,062 and 3,300,124, with no remainder.

Since 3,300,124 cannot be divided by just 1 and 3,300,124, it is a composite number.
